这里是文章模块栏目内容页
mysql数据查询后自增(mysql 自查询)

导读:MySQL是一种开源的关系型数据库管理系统,自增是其常用的一种数据查询方式。通过自增可以快速地对数据进行排序和编号,使得数据更加易于管理和查找。本文将介绍MySQL中自增的使用方法及注意事项。

1. 自增的定义

自增是指在MySQL中使用自动递增的方式对某个字段进行编号。通常情况下,自增的字段是主键或唯一键,用于标识每条记录的唯一性。

2. 自增的语法

在MySQL中,使用AUTO_INCREMENT关键字来实现自增功能。示例代码如下:

CREATE TABLE `user` (

`id` int(11) NOT NULL AUTO_INCREMENT,

`name` varchar(50) DEFAULT NULL,

`age` int(11) DEFAULT NULL,

PRIMARY KEY (`id`)

)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8;

3. 自增的注意事项

(1)自增字段必须是整数类型,且不能为NULL。

(2)每张表只能有一个自增字段。

(3)如果删除了表中的某些记录,再插入新的记录时,自增字段的值不会回滚。

(4)如果插入的数据中没有指定自增字段的值,则MySQL会自动分配一个值。

(5)如果插入的数据中指定了自增字段的值,则该值必须大于当前表中已有的最大值。

总结:自增是MySQL中常用的一种数据查询方式,通过自动递增的方式对某个字段进行编号,使得数据更加易于管理和查找。在使用自增时,需要注意自增字段的类型、数量、回滚等问题,以免出现数据异常的情况。